How can you reduce grain in a video?

Use the cleanest original, adjust brightness gently, and reduce video noise before sharpening and export. Film grain may be intentional, while low-light digital noise and compression need different fixes. Review faces and moving texture because heavy noise reduction can remove skin detail or create waxy motion. If you use AI enhancement, inspect real matched examples before processing the entire file.

Identify the texture before removing it

Zoom to 100%, then play the clip. The way the pattern changes between frames is more useful than the appearance of one still.

Similar-looking defects need different fixes.
Grain or noise

Fine random texture changes from frame to frame, often in low light.

Pixelation or blocks

Square regions or enlarged pixels appear around motion and edges.

Use a restrained order of operations

To fix grainy video without waxy motion, aim for stable, believable texture—not the smoothest possible paused frame.

  1. Return to the original capture

    Messaging and social copies can combine noise with block compression. Start before those encodes whenever possible.

  2. Correct exposure before final noise reduction

    Set the brightness and color where you want them so you can judge the noise in the finished look.

  3. Reduce colored speckles first

    Colored noise can often be reduced more strongly than natural light-and-dark texture without making faces look plastic.

  4. Add only enough smoothing

    Compare nearby frames around hands, hair, eyes, and moving fabric. Stop when details trail or pulse.

  5. Use sharpening after noise reduction

    Apply restrained edge contrast to the cleaned result. Sharpening raw noise turns the unwanted pattern into prominent detail.

  6. Review the export at normal speed and full size

    Check dark areas, skin, fine lines, and motion. A still frame cannot reveal temporal smearing.

More light preserves more reliable detail

Post-processing is easier when the camera records a stronger signal before compression.

Add light before raising ISO

Use a window, practical light, LED panel, or a wider aperture where the scene allows. Raising ISO amplifies the signal and the sensor noise together.

Choose frame rate for the available light

High frame rates require shorter exposure time for each frame. If slow motion is not needed, a lower recorded frame rate may give each frame more light on supported devices.

Expose important faces and textures correctly

Severely underexposed footage needs large shadow lifts later, revealing noise and banding. Protect highlights, but do not leave the main subject unnecessarily dark.

Keep a high-quality master

Grain is difficult to compress. A low-bitrate export can turn fine noise into moving blocks, combining two different video problems.
